The Science Behind Peeling Gels
Peeling gels operate on a sophisticated principle often referred to as “gommage,” derived from the French word for “erasure.” Unlike abrasive physical scrubs that rely on granular particles, these gels typically contain a blend of polymers, such as cellulose, carbomer, or acrylates/C10-30 alkyl acrylate crosspolymer. Upon application to the skin and gentle massage, these polymers interact with the skin’s surface lipids, dead keratinocytes, and sebum, causing them to coagulate and form visible “pills” or “clumps.” This mechanism provides a gentle yet effective form of exfoliation, physically lifting impurities without harsh friction.
Beyond the mechanical action of the polymer-based gommage, many peeling gels incorporate enzymatic exfoliants or very mild fruit acids. Common enzymes like papain (from papaya) and bromelain (from pineapple) work by breaking down the protein bonds (keratin) that hold dead skin cells together, facilitating their easier removal. Similarly, certain formulations might include extremely low concentrations of alpha-hydroxy acids (AHAs) or beta-hydroxy acids (BHAs) to further loosen the intercellular “glue.” This multi-pronged approach ensures a more thorough exfoliation, addressing both the physical accumulation of dead cells and the enzymatic bonds that bind them.
It is crucial to understand that the visible “pills” formed during the application of a peeling gel are not solely composed of dead skin. While they do incorporate accumulated dead cells and impurities, a significant portion of these aggregated particles consists of the product’s own polymers. This can sometimes lead to the misconception that an extraordinary amount of skin is being removed, but the primary function is the gentle adherence of the gel’s components to the very surface layers of the stratum corneum, enabling their subsequent removal through rinsing. The effectiveness lies in this selective binding and lifting action, rather than an aggressive stripping of skin.
The intrinsic gentleness of this exfoliation method makes peeling gels particularly suitable for individuals with sensitive skin, or those prone to irritation from harsher physical or chemical exfoliants. By avoiding sharp-edged particles found in many scrubs, and by offering a more controlled and superficial chemical action compared to high-concentration acid treatments, peeling gels minimize the risk of micro-tears and excessive inflammation. This makes them an excellent choice for maintaining skin clarity, promoting cell turnover, and achieving a smoother, more radiant complexion without compromising the skin’s barrier function.
Optimizing Application and Routine Integration
To maximize the efficacy and safety of peeling gels, proper application technique is paramount. Begin with a clean, dry face, as residual moisture or other skincare products can dilute the gel’s active ingredients or hinder the gommage process. Dispense an appropriate amount, typically a pearl-sized dollop, onto fingertips and apply evenly across areas requiring exfoliation, avoiding the delicate eye and lip contours. Allowing the gel to sit for a few seconds before massaging can sometimes enhance its ability to bind with dead skin cells, depending on the specific formulation.
Once applied, gently massage the gel into the skin using circular motions for approximately 30 seconds to one minute. It is during this phase that the unique “pilling” action becomes evident, as the gel coalesces with dead skin and impurities. The pressure should be light to moderate; excessive rubbing can cause unnecessary friction and potential irritation, especially for sensitive skin types. The goal is to facilitate the gentle lifting and removal of surface debris, not to aggressively scrub the skin. After the massage, thoroughly rinse the face with lukewarm water until all traces of the gel and accumulated pills are removed, ensuring no residue is left behind.
Following the exfoliation, immediate post-application care is crucial to soothe and protect the freshly revealed skin. Apply a hydrating toner, serum, and moisturizer to replenish moisture and strengthen the skin barrier. Ingredients like hyaluronic acid, ceramides, and glycerin are particularly beneficial at this stage. Additionally, always follow up with a broad-spectrum sunscreen with an SPF of 30 or higher during daytime use, as exfoliation can temporarily increase skin’s photosensitivity, making it more vulnerable to UV damage.
The frequency of use should be tailored to individual skin type and concerns. For most skin types, using a peeling gel once or twice a week is sufficient to promote cell turnover and maintain skin radiance. Those with very sensitive or dry skin may benefit from less frequent application, perhaps every 10-14 days, to prevent over-exfoliation and irritation. Conversely, individuals with oily or congested skin might tolerate slightly more frequent use, but it is always advisable to start slowly and observe the skin’s response before increasing application frequency.
Integrating peeling gels into a comprehensive skincare routine requires strategic planning to avoid over-exfoliation or ingredient conflicts. It is generally recommended to use peeling gels before other active ingredients, allowing for a clean canvas for subsequent product absorption. Avoid using other strong exfoliants, such as high-concentration AHAs, BHAs, retinoids, or physical scrubs, on the same day as a peeling gel, as this can overwhelm the skin and lead to irritation, redness, or barrier compromise. Spacing out these treatments ensures that the skin benefits from exfoliation without being subjected to undue stress.
Peeling Gels vs. Other Exfoliants: A Comparative Analysis
The landscape of exfoliation offers diverse methodologies, each with distinct mechanisms and benefits. Understanding where peeling gels fit within this spectrum is crucial for consumers seeking the most suitable option for their skin concerns. Broadly, exfoliation methods can be categorized into physical (manual), chemical (acid-based), and enzymatic. Peeling gels uniquely straddle the line, offering a blend of very gentle physical action combined with often mild chemical or enzymatic components, positioning them as a versatile and often gentler alternative to other popular forms.
When compared to traditional physical scrubs, which typically contain abrasive particles such as microbeads, sugar, salt, or crushed nuts, peeling gels offer a significantly less aggressive approach. Physical scrubs can sometimes create microscopic tears in the skin’s surface, particularly if the particles are irregularly shaped or if too much pressure is applied, leading to irritation, compromised barrier function, and even exacerbating certain skin conditions. Peeling gels, in contrast, rely on the soft aggregation of polymers and dead cells, providing a “roll-off” effect that is far gentler and less likely to cause damage, making them a preferred option for sensitive or reactive skin types that still desire immediate physical exfoliation.
Chemical exfoliants, primarily alpha-hydroxy acids (AHAs) like glycolic and lactic acid, and beta-hydroxy acids (BHAs) like salicylic acid, work by dissolving the cellular “glue” that binds dead skin cells, promoting their shedding. These acids penetrate the skin to varying degrees, offering deeper exfoliation and targeting concerns like fine lines, hyperpigmentation, and acne more profoundly. Peeling gels, while sometimes containing mild acids or enzymes, generally provide a more superficial exfoliation, primarily addressing surface dullness and texture. They lack the deep penetration and transformative power of higher-concentration chemical exfoliants but also carry a lower risk of irritation, photosensitivity, or the “purging” phase often associated with potent acids.
Enzymatic exfoliants, derived from fruits like papaya (papain) and pineapple (bromelain), function similarly to chemical exfoliants by breaking down proteins to dissolve dead skin cells. These are typically very gentle and are often found in mask formulations. Peeling gels frequently incorporate these enzymes, combining their proteolytic action with the gommage effect. The key differentiator is the physical roll-off component of peeling gels, which provides an immediate, tactile sense of exfoliation that enzymatic masks alone might not. This makes peeling gels a good choice for those who desire the gentle action of enzymes but also appreciate the satisfying visual and physical removal of impurities.
Ultimately, the choice between peeling gels and other exfoliants hinges on individual skin type, specific concerns, and tolerance levels. Peeling gels excel for those seeking a gentle yet effective solution for surface texture improvement, radiance, and mild dullness, especially for sensitive skin that cannot tolerate harsher methods. For deeper concerns like severe acne, significant hyperpigmentation, or advanced signs of aging, chemical exfoliants might be more appropriate. However, for a user-friendly, non-irritating, and immediately satisfying exfoliation experience that respects the skin barrier, peeling gels stand out as a highly commendable option.

4. pH Level and Acidity
The pH level of a peeling gel is a critical, often overlooked, factor that significantly influences both its efficacy and safety. Human skin has a slightly acidic pH, typically ranging from 4.5 to 5.5, which is essential for maintaining the integrity of the acid mantle and the skin’s barrier function. Peeling gels, especially those containing AHAs or BHAs, must be formulated within an optimal pH range to maximize the activity of the exfoliating acids while preventing undue irritation. AHAs, for instance, are most effective at a pH between 3.0 and 4.0, but products formulated too far below 3.0 can be highly irritating. Conversely, a pH above 5.0 can significantly reduce the efficacy of these acids, rendering the product less effective. Practical considerations involve seeking products that explicitly state their pH or are developed by brands known for their scientific formulation rigor, ensuring a balance between effectiveness and skin compatibility.
The impact of an inappropriately pH-balanced peeling gel can be detrimental. A product that is too acidic can aggressively strip the skin’s natural oils and compromise the acid mantle, leading to increased sensitivity, redness, dryness, and a heightened risk of infection or inflammation. This acute irritation can manifest as barrier dysfunction, impairing the skin’s ability to protect itself. Conversely, a peeling gel with a pH that is too high will largely neutralize the active exfoliating ingredients, rendering the product ineffective in promoting cell turnover or improving skin texture. This results in wasted product and unfulfilled promises. An optimally pH-balanced peeling gel ensures that the active ingredients work efficiently to dissolve dead skin cells without disrupting the skin’s natural protective mechanisms, thereby delivering consistent, gentle exfoliation that supports long-term skin health and appearance.

Are the “dead skin” clumps formed by peeling gels truly dead skin cells?
The visible “pilling” that occurs when using a peeling gel is primarily a result of the product’s formulation, not solely dead skin cells. These gels typically contain ingredients like cellulose or carbomers which, when rubbed against the skin, react with the natural oils and moisture on the skin’s surface to form small, soft aggregations. This phenomenon creates the characteristic clumps that users often perceive as solely removed dead skin.
However, while the clumps are largely product-based, the physical action of gently rolling the gel and its formed aggregations across the skin does effectively trap and lift away superficial dead skin cells, sebum, and other impurities. The efficacy of peeling gels lies in this combined mechanism: the product’s unique texture facilitates a gentle physical exfoliation by literally picking up surface debris, rather than just being a visual illusion of pure skin shedding.

Can peeling gels be used alongside other active skincare ingredients like retinoids or vitamin C?
Integrating peeling gels with other potent active ingredients like retinoids (e.g., retinol, tretinoin) or high-strength Vitamin C requires careful consideration and a cautious approach. Both retinoids and strong Vitamin C formulations increase skin cell turnover and can make the skin more sensitive and prone to irritation. Adding another form of exfoliation, even a gentle one like a peeling gel, on the same day can overwhelm the skin barrier and lead to excessive dryness, redness, flaking, or stinging.
It is generally recommended to use peeling gels on separate days from your retinoid or strong Vitamin C applications. For example, if you use a retinoid at night, use your peeling gel during the day or on a non-retinoid night. Alternatively, you might consider using the peeling gel on different days of the week altogether. Always prioritize listening to your skin; if you notice any signs of irritation, reduce the frequency of either product or temporarily discontinue use until your skin’s health is restored. The goal is gentle, consistent care, not aggressive exfoliation that compromises the skin barrier.
